Cristie Kerr had been playing since she was 9. She quickly climbed to the top of the player rankings in the state of Florida while playing on the High School golf team – for Boys! Her amateur career is one of the most decorated in the game’s history, punctuated by a Curtis Cup appearance in 1996 and winning Low-Amateur honors at the U.S. Women’s Open in 1996. It was then that she decided to turn professional, gaining momentum year after year.
To-date she has accumulated 20 LPGA victories, including two major Championships (2007 U.S. Women’s Open and 2010 LPGA), 9 Solheim Cup appearances and 4 Wendy’s Three tour victories. No wonder she is today the highest earning American female golfer of all-time.

Cristie wants to share this success with others. She established the Birdies for Breast Cancer foundation which is actively engaged in the fight against breast cancer. Her association brings together several stars of both women’s and men’s golf with other leading celebrities, collecting over $3 million in its first ten years.
